nginx периодически выдает ошибку 400

Обсуждение установки и настройки поддерживаемых вебсерверов, а также работы с ними.
Ответить
lifeorg
Сообщения: 31
Зарегистрирован: Вт окт 19, 2021 11:00 am

nginx периодически выдает ошибку 400

Сообщение lifeorg » Пн окт 17, 2022 1:53 pm

Установлен панель BrainyCP. На ней стоит 2 сайта.
Периодически один сайт выдает ошибку 400. Сам по себе. То есть либо дело в нагрузке на сайт, либо в чем-то еще.

При этом не помогает рестарт httpd и nginx.
Помогает только нажатие кнопки "Пересобрать виртуальные хосты"

Можете подсказать как определить в чем проблема?

lifeorg
Сообщения: 31
Зарегистрирован: Вт окт 19, 2021 11:00 am

Re: nginx периодически выдает ошибку 400

Сообщение lifeorg » Пн окт 17, 2022 1:55 pm

Я могу попробовать сделать заглушку этой проблемы в виде скрипта, который по крону будет проверять ошибка 400 или сайт открывает.
Если ошибка, то нажать кнопку "Пересобрать виртуальные хосты".
Ошибка появляется редко. Может раз в месяц, но сильно напрягает, так как сайт лежит в это время.

Можете указать команду, которая выполняется при нажатии на кнопку "Пересобрать виртуальные хосты" ?

lifeorg
Сообщения: 31
Зарегистрирован: Вт окт 19, 2021 11:00 am

Re: nginx периодически выдает ошибку 400

Сообщение lifeorg » Чт окт 20, 2022 9:01 am

Хотя бы можете указать команду, которая выполняется при нажатии на кнопку "Пересобрать виртуальные хосты?"

Аватара пользователя
alenka
Сообщения: 2013
Зарегистрирован: Ср сен 27, 2017 11:10 am

Re: nginx периодически выдает ошибку 400

Сообщение alenka » Чт окт 20, 2022 1:51 pm

lifeorg писал(а):
Чт окт 20, 2022 9:01 am
Хотя бы можете указать команду, которая выполняется при нажатии на кнопку "Пересобрать виртуальные хосты?"

Код: Выделить всё

/usr/local/brainycp/src/compiled/php5/bin/php  /usr/local/brainycp/scripts/rebuild_virt_host.php  2> /dev/null

Ответить